Re: Anyone looking for a 90 C2?
Quote:
![]() As for the car, if it's mechanically great, it's a good deal, if not it isn't. Don't understand why people are falling all over this post, I've seen lower miles 90 C2 coupes for $12G, and black/black w/ extensive records at that. These cars are seen as hellatious $$ pits and POSs by the normal, (non-Porsche nut), used car buyer, there is definitely more supply than demand of these. That said, just last night I was discussing w/ a knowledgable track person how that particular car makes most sense as a starting point for a hot street and/or pure track car. You already have the 3.6 motor, even more importantly the coil spring suspension and improved chassis dynamics, simply gut the car and sell all of the parts you remove, (interior, accessories, etc.), you could be in the thing for old Honda $$. ![]()
